I use TDwaterhouse... You have the option to trade Online ($29 for 10 lots) or trade over the phone (i think is $45 for 10 lots). When you buy over 10 lots.. charge for 1.5% # s4 @, O/ N' D' \' f) `9 F8 c8 }
if you do over 30 trade in a quanter calendar... charge $9.99 per trades( U- p* B! P. M4 L1 c
7 o1 z3 {% k; for else, use eTrade.. $9.99 / trade ONLY when you depost $20000 when you open up a new account. Otherwise, is $19.99. Good luck!
I use interactive brokers, 0.5cent per share or 0.2% whichever is lower. , t/ M; T' Y- e% ~% j/ g: L0 g4 m& y& p7 [0 `- M; u p www.interactivebrokers.ca9 T+ l2 A0 u' V7 W" P; v W$ l# d- P( r
* ?( T, n( X4 W# d) g8 ?6 C
you can trade just about anything, also it has level 2 quote as well. : [! }% S2 i& x5 l ` m7 x6 Y" f- E/ i& z5 c' z5 [; G4 Z
have fun.